Changchun is the birthplace of the new Chinese film. The Changchun Film Festival, founded in 1992, is the first national film festival in China named after a city, which was approved by the State Administration of Press, Publication, Radio, Film and Television. Over the past 20 years, more than 2000 films and more than 3000 filmmakers have left their marks in Changchun.
